The Men of the Fighting Lady movie poster.

Movie (1954)
Aka : Panther Squadron
French title: Escadrille panthère

Starring:
Van Johnson (Lieutenant (jg) Howard Thayer)
Walter Pidgeon (Commander Kent Dowling)
Louis Calhern (James A. Michener)
Dewey Martin (Ensign Kenneth Schechter)

The Men of the Fighting Lady was based on the novels The Case of the Blinded Pilot by Cmdr. Harry A. Burns and James A. Michener's The Forgotten Heroes of Korea, and details life aboard the aircraft carrier USS Oriskany. The film's high point is the factually depicted scene where Thayer (Johnson) talks in a blinded Navy F9F Panther pilot (played by Dewey Martin) for a landing.

Grumman F9F Panther

Aircrafts of VF-192 (Golden Dragons) code B.

TMofTFL F9Fa.jpg
TMofTFL F9Fb.jpg

Aircrafts of VF-123 code D.

TMofTFL F9Fc.jpg

Same aircraft in other movies at IMPDb: Frequently Seen Aircraft.

TMofTFL F9Fd-DV.jpg

Film footage of this accident was used as the demise of Keenan Wynn's Lt. Cdr. Ted Dodson - completed with footage of a 1951 Grumman F9F (BuAer Num. 125228) mishap aboard the USS Midway (CV-41).
Same aircraft in other movies at IMPDb: Frequently Seen Aircraft.

Grumman F9F (BuAer Num. 125228).

Grumman F9F-5 Panther

Grumman F9F-5 Panther, BuAer. Num. 126172.
